Drone Surveying and Mapping In the not-so-distant past, surveying vast mining areas was a timeconsuming and resource-intensive task. Today, the industry has witnessed a paradigm shift with the adoption of drone technology. Drones equipped with high-resolution cameras and LiDAR sensors can efficiently capture detailed topographical data and create 3D maps of mining sites. This data empowers mining companies to make informed decisions about site planning, resource allocation, and environmental impact assessments. Drone surveying not only streamlines operations but also minimizes human risk by reducing the need for personnel to enter hazardous or inaccessible areas. Advanced Data Analytics Data is undoubtedly the backbone of the modern world, and the aggregate mining industry is tapping into its potential through advanced data analytics. By collecting and analyzing a vast array of operational data, mining companies gain valuable insights into production efficiency, equipment health, and resource optimization. Predictive maintenance, for instance, uses data analytics to anticipate machinery failures, allowing for timely maintenance and reducing downtime. In addition to enhancing productivity, data analytics also contributes to sustainable mining practices by optimizing resource utilization and minimizing environmental impact. Eco-Friendly Processing Techniques Advancements in technology are driving a shift toward more sustainable aggregate processing techniques. Automation and linkage between plant components assists in speeding up or slowing various parts of the plant to increase overall efficiency. Additionally, energy-efficient crushers and screeners are being deployed to minimize power consumption while maximizing material production. By embracing these eco-friendly processing techniques, the aggregate mining industry is taking great strides towards a greener and more responsible future.
